These solutions are closely related to common problems such as basement flooding, mold growth, musty odors, or peeling paint on walls and floors. Finished basements, with their added insulation, flooring, and furnishings, can be particularly vulnerable to moisture issues if not properly protected. Homeowners may also be planning future upgrades or renovations that require a dry, stable environment. For many, the focus is on implementing systems like interior or exterior waterproofing, sump pumps, drainage systems, or sealing techniques that work with the existing finished surfaces. When evaluating service providers for basement waterproofing solutions for finished basements,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about the types of waterproofing systems the contractors have installed in finished basement environments and whether they have successfully completed projects comparable in scope and complexity. An experienced local contractor will have a clear understanding of the unique challenges that finished basements present, such as existing finishes and interior layouts, which can influence the approach and materials used.

Clear written expectations are essential to ensure that both the homeowner and the contractor are aligned on the scope of work, materials, and the projected outcomes. Service providers should be willing to provide detailed proposals that outline the specific waterproofing methods they recommend and what the process will involve. This transparency hel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that the homeowner has a realistic understanding of what to expect during and after the project.

Reputable references and strong communication are key indicators of a reliable local contractor. Homeowners should seek out reviews or testimonials from previous clients who had similar basement waterproofing needs, especially in finished spaces. Good communication throughout the process-such as responsiveness to questions and clarity in explaining options-can make a significant difference in the overall experience. Choosing a service provider who values clear, ongoing dialogue can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and meets expectations.

What are common basement waterproofing solutions for finished basements? Common solutions include interior sealants, sump pumps, drainage systems, and vapor barriers, all installed by local contractors to prevent moisture intrusion and water damage.

Can basement waterproofing solutions be applied without major remodeling? Yes, many waterproofing methods, such as interior sealants and sump pump installations, can be implemented without extensive remodeling of a finished basement.

How do local service providers determine the best waterproofing approach for a finished basement? They assess factors like foundation condition, moisture levels, and existing finishes to recommend suitable waterproofing solutions tailored to the specific space.

Are waterproofing solutions effective for preventing future water issues in finished basements? When installed properly by experienced local contractors, these solutions can significantly reduce the risk of water intrusion and related damage over time.

What types of waterproofing services do local pros typically offer for finished basements? They often provide services such as interior sealing, sump pump installation, drainage system setup, and vapor barrier installation to protect finished basement spaces.
